  • What Is the Role of the Placebo Effect for Pain Relief in Neurorehabilitation? : Clinical Implications From the Italian Consensus Conference on Pain in Neurorehabilitation
  • 2018
  • Ingår i: Frontiers in Neurology. - : Frontiers Media SA. - 1664-2295. ; 9
  • Forskningsöversikt (refereegranskat)abstract
    • Background: It is increasingly acknowledged that the outcomes of medical treatments are influenced by the context of the clinical encounter through the mechanisms of the placebo effect. The phenomenon of placebo analgesia might be exploited to maximize the efficacy of neurorehabilitation treatments. Since its intensity varies across neurological disorders, the Italian Consensus Conference on Pain in Neurorehabilitation (ICCP) summarized the studies on this field to provide guidance on its use.Methods: A review of the existing reviews and meta-analyses was performed to assess the magnitude of the placebo effect in disorders that may undergo neurorehabilitation treatment. The search was performed on Pubmed using placebo, pain, and the names of neurological disorders as keywords. Methodological quality was assessed using a pre-existing checklist. Data about the magnitude of the placebo effect were extracted from the included reviews and were commented in a narrative form.Results: 11 articles were included in this review. Placebo treatments showed weak effects in central neuropathic pain (pain reduction from 0.44 to 0.66 on a 0-10 scale) and moderate effects in postherpetic neuralgia (1.16), in diabetic peripheral neuropathy (1.45), and in pain associated to HIV (1.82). Moderate effects were also found on pain due to fibromyalgia and migraine; only weak short-term effects were found in complex regional pain syndrome. Confounding variables might have influenced these results.Clinical implications: These estimates should be interpreted with caution, but underscore that the placebo effect can be exploited in neurorehabilitation programs. It is not necessary to conceal its use from the patient. Knowledge of placebo mechanisms can be used to shape the doctor-patient relationship, to reduce the use of analgesic drugs and to train the patient to become an active agent of the therapy.

  • Quantitative and functional assessment of Arc n-meric states in membrane interaction and AMPA receptor endocytosis
  • Annan publikation (övrigt vetenskapligt/konstnärligt)abstract
    • Arc (or Arg3.1), Activity Regulated-Cytoskeleton associated-protein is pivotal to mediate plastic responses in neuronal cells. In vitro and in vivo studies suggest its ability to form high- and low-order oligomers which are potentially involved in neuronal trafficking. Despite its important function, no direct observation of Arc oligomers in cells has been presented due to its highly regulated spatiotemporal expression, the small size of the structures, the lack of appropriate labelling strategies and the background associated to free diffusing cytosolic proteins. Here, we take advantage of several complementary advanced fluorescence microscopy and spectroscopy techniques to observe and quantify Arc oligomeric states in cellular environment especially in the synapses. In cells, we uncovered Arc-Arc intermolecular interactions, Arc tendency to form liquid condensates and to interact with lipid bilayers. High-order oligomers are found to localize at the excitatory synaptic compartment and to directly affects AMPA receptor surface levels. Together, our observations support the model by which Arc oligomerization mediates plasma- membrane negative inward curvature favoring AMPA receptors endocytosis.

  • Relationship between People's Interest in Medication Adherence, Health Literacy, and Self-Care : An Infodemiological Analysis in the Pre- and Post-COVID-19 Era
  • 2023
  • Ingår i: Journal of Personalized Medicine. - 2075-4426. ; 13:7
  • Tidskriftsartikel (refereegranskat)abstract
    • The prevalence of non-communicable diseases has risen sharply in recent years, particularly among older individuals who require complex drug regimens. Patients are increasingly required to manage their health through medication adherence and self-care, but about 50% of patients struggle to adhere to prescribed treatments. This study explored the relationship between interest in medication adherence, health literacy, and self-care and how it changed during the COVID-19 pandemic. We used Google Trends to measure relative search volumes (RSVs) for these three topics from 2012 to 2022. We found that interest in self-care increased the most over time, followed by health literacy and medication adherence. Direct correlations emerged between RSVs for medication adherence and health literacy (r = 0.674, p < 0.0001), medication adherence and self-care (r = 0.466, p < 0.0001), and health literacy and self-care (r = 0.545, p < 0.0001). After the COVID-19 pandemic outbreak, interest in self-care significantly increased, and Latin countries showed a greater interest in self-care than other geographical areas. This study suggests that people are increasingly interested in managing their health, especially in the context of the recent pandemic, and that infodemiology may provide interesting information about the attitudes of the population toward chronic disease management.

  • Flexibility at a glycosidic linkage revealed by molecular dynamics, stochastic modeling, and 13C NMR spin relaxation : conformational preferences of alpha-L-Rhap-alpha-(1 -> 2)-alpha-L-Rhap-OMe in water and dimethyl sulfoxide solutions
  • 2016
  • Ingår i: Physical Chemistry, Chemical Physics - PCCP. - : Royal Society of Chemistry (RSC). - 1463-9076 .- 1463-9084. ; 18:4, s. 3086-3096
  • Tidskriftsartikel (refereegranskat)abstract
    • The monosaccharide L-rhamnose is common in bacterial polysaccharides and the disaccharide alpha-L-Rhap-alpha-(1 -> 2)-alpha-L-Rhap-OMe represents a structural model for a part of Shigella flexneri O-antigen polysaccharides. Utilization of [1'-C-13]-site-specific labeling in the anomeric position at the glycosidic linkage between the two sugar residues facilitated the determination of transglycosidic NMR (3)J(CH) and (3)J(CC) coupling constants. Based on these spin-spin couplings the major state and the conformational distribution could be determined with respect to the psi torsion angle, which changed between water and dimethyl sulfoxide (DMSO) as solvents, a finding mirrored by molecular dynamics (MD) simulations with explicit solvent molecules. The C-13 NMR spin relaxation parameters T-1, T-2, and heteronuclear NOE of the probe were measured for the disaccharide in DMSO-d(6) at two magnetic field strengths, with standard deviations <= 1%. The combination of MD simulation and a stochastic description based on the diffusive chain model resulted in excellent agreement between calculated and experimentally observed C-13 relaxation parameters, with an average error of <2%. The coupling between the global reorientation of the molecule and the local motion of the spin probe is deemed essential if reproduction of NMR relaxation parameters should succeed, since decoupling of the two modes of motion results in significantly worse agreement. Calculation of C-13 relaxation parameters based on the correlation functions obtained directly from the MD simulation of the solute molecule in DMSO as solvent showed satisfactory agreement with errors on the order of 10% or less.

  • Physical performance measures and hospital outcomes among Italian older adults : results from the CRIME project
  • 2021
  • Ingår i: Aging Clinical and Experimental Research. - : Springer Science and Business Media LLC. - 1594-0667 .- 1720-8319. ; 33, s. 319-327
  • Tidskriftsartikel (refereegranskat)abstract
    • Background Older adults are a complex population, at risk of adverse events during and after hospital stay.Aim To investigate the association of walking speed (WS) and grip strength (GS) with adverse outcomes, during and after hospitalization, among older individuals admitted to acute care wards.Methods Multicentre observational study including 1123 adults aged >= 65 years admitted to acute wards in Italy. WS and GS were measured at admission and discharge. Outcomes were length-of-stay, in-hospital mortality, 1-year mortality and rehospitalisation. Length-of-stay was defined as a number of days from admission to discharge/death.Results Mean age was 81 +/- 7 years, 56% were women. Compared to patients with WS >= 0.8 m/sec, those unable to perform or with WS < 0.8 m/sec had a higher likelihood of longer length-of-stay (OR 2.57; 95% CI 1.63-4.03 and 2.42; 95% CI 1.55-3.79) and 1-year mortality and rehospitalization (OR 1.47, 95% CI 1.07-2.01; OR 1.57, 95% CI 1.04-2.37); those unable to perform WS had a higher likelihood of in-hospital mortality (OR 9.59; 95% CI 1.23-14.57) and 1-year mortality (OR 2.60; 95% CI 1.37-4.93). Compared to good GS performers, those unable to perform had a higher likelihood of in-hospital mortality (OR 17.43; 95% CI 3.87-28.46), 1-year mortality ( OR 3.14; 95% CI 1.37-4.93) and combination of 1-year mortality and rehospitalisation (OR 1.46; 95% CI 1.01-2.12); poor GS performers had a higher likelihood of 1-year mortality (OR 1.39; 95% CI 1.03-2.35); participants unable to perform GS had a lower likelihood of rehospitalisation (OR 0.59; 95% CI 0.39-0.89).Conclusion Walking speed (WS) and grip strength (GS) are easy-to-assess predictors of length-of-stay, in-hospital and post-discharge death and should be incorporated in the standard assessment of hospitalized patients.

  • Extending fluorescence anisotropy to large complexes using reversibly switchable proteins
  • 2023
  • Ingår i: Nature Biotechnology. - : Springer Nature. - 1087-0156 .- 1546-1696. ; 41:4, s. 552-559
  • Tidskriftsartikel (refereegranskat)abstract
    • The formation of macromolecular complexes can be measured by detection of changes in rotational mobility using time-resolved fluorescence anisotropy. However, this method is limited to relatively small molecules (~0.1–30 kDa), excluding the majority of the human proteome and its complexes. We describe selective time-resolved anisotropy with reversibly switchable states (STARSS), which overcomes this limitation and extends the observable mass range by more than three orders of magnitude. STARSS is based on long-lived reversible molecular transitions of switchable fluorescent proteins to resolve the relatively slow rotational diffusivity of large complexes. We used STARSS to probe the rotational mobility of several molecular complexes in cells, including chromatin, the retroviral Gag lattice and activity-regulated cytoskeleton-associated protein oligomers. Because STARSS can probe arbitrarily large structures, it is generally applicable to the entire human proteome.

  • Prognosis and Interplay of Cognitive Impairment and Sarcopenia in Older Adults Discharged from Acute Care Hospitals
  • 2019
  • Ingår i: Journal of Clinical Medicine. - : MDPI AG. - 2077-0383. ; 8:10
  • Tidskriftsartikel (refereegranskat)abstract
    • Sarcopenia and cognitive impairment are associated with an increased risk of negative outcomes, but their prognostic interplay has not been investigated so far. We aimed to investigate the prognostic interaction of sarcopenia and cognitive impairment concerning 12-month mortality among older patients discharged from acute care wards in Italy. Our series consisted of 624 patients (age = 80.1 +/- 7.0 years, 56.1% women) enrolled in a prospective observational study. Sarcopenia was defined following the European Working Group on Sarcopenia in Older People (EWGSOP) criteria. Cognitive impairment was defined as age- and education-adjusted Mini-Mental State Examination (MMSE) score < 24 or recorded diagnosis of dementia. The study outcome was all-cause mortality during 12-month follow-up. The combination of sarcopenia and cognitive ability was tested against participants with intact cognitive ability and without sarcopenia. Overall, 159 patients (25.5%) were identified as having sarcopenia, and 323 (51.8%) were cognitively impaired. During the follow-up, 79 patients (12.7%) died. After adjusting for potential confounders, the combination of sarcopenia and cognitive impairment has been found associated with increased mortality (HR = 2.12, 95% CI = 1.05-4.13). Such association was also confirmed after excluding patients with dementia (HR = 2.13, 95% CI = 1.06-4.17), underweight (HR = 2.18, 95% CI = 1.03-3.91), high comorbidity burden (HR = 2.63, 95% CI = 1.09-6.32), and severe disability (HR = 2.88, 95% CI = 1.10-5.73). The co-occurrence of sarcopenia and cognitive impairment may predict 1-year mortality in older patients discharged from acute care hospitals.
